+/************************************************************************
+ *
+ * Purpose: Program to demonstrate the 'for' statement.
+ * Author: M J Leslie
+ * Date: 08/04/94
+ *
+ ************************************************************************/
+
+#include <stdio.h>
+
+main()
+{
+ int i,j; /* Define integers */
+
+ /* 'i' and 'j' get initalised on the 'for'.
+ * Then they both are incremented and decremented
+ * before 'i' is tested.
+ */
+ for (i=1, j=10; i<=10; ++i, --j)
+ {
+ printf (" i = %02d j = %02d\n", i, j);
+ }
+}
+/************************************************************************
+ O/P will look like this:
+
+ i = 01 j = 10
+ i = 02 j = 09
+ i = 03 j = 08
+ i = 04 j = 07
+ i = 05 j = 06
+ i = 06 j = 05
+ i = 07 j = 04
+ i = 08 j = 03
+ i = 09 j = 02
+ i = 10 j = 01
+**************************************************************************/
